Softball Falls 3-0 To #2 California

San Jose, Calif. -- Despite 11 strikeouts from junior Erin Snyder, the Princeton softball team dropped a 3-0 decision to #2 California in the second game of the National Invitation Tournament. The Tigers fall to 4-3 on the season. Snyder (2-1) showed strong pitching and made a huge defensive stand in the fifth inning when she struck out Kristen Bayless. Princeton was down 3-0 and bases were loaded with two outs when Snyder put the inning away. Kaleo Eldredge tallied California's first run in the opening inning, while Lindsay James, who stole second and third tallied the second run with a single to short stop from Haley Woods. Jessica Vernaglia scored the final run for the Golden Bears off a double by James. California's Jessica Pamanian sent a soaring ball deep to center field that senior Melissa Finley made a running play on to secure the third out in the sixth and give the Tigers momentum. Princeton plays Northern Iowa at 10 a.m. in a round-robin bracket of the National Invitation Tournament.
